What are AI Smart Contracts?
AI smart contracts represent a Fusion of two powerful technologies: artificial intelligence and blockchain-based smart contracts. Traditional smart contracts are self-executing agreements written in code and stored on a Blockchain, automatically enforcing the terms agreed upon by the parties involved. AI smart contracts take this a step further by embedding AI models and algorithms directly into the contract's code.
This allows the smart contract to exhibit intelligent behavior, adapt to changing conditions, and make decisions based on real-time data.
The Internet Computer (ICP) provides a unique platform for deploying and executing these AI smart contracts. Unlike other blockchains that primarily focus on data storage and transaction verification, the Internet Computer offers a robust and scalable computing environment capable of running complex AI models. This fundamental difference opens up a world of possibilities for decentralized AI applications.
Key characteristics of AI smart contracts on ICP include:
- On-chain execution: AI models run directly on the Internet Computer's blockchain, ensuring transparency and immutability.
- Decentralized inference: AI inference (the process of making predictions or decisions using a trained model) is decentralized, reducing reliance on centralized AI providers.
- Autonomous operation: AI smart contracts can operate autonomously, triggering actions and making decisions without human intervention.
- Data-driven: These contracts can leverage real-world data to adapt and optimize their behavior, creating dynamic and responsive applications.
The Internet Computer: A Blockchain Like Cloud
Dominic Williams from DFINITY Foundation Talks about the capabilities of Internet Computer and its blockchain system. He emphasizes Internet Computer is a fully decentralized system
that is unlike blockchain systems for AI which use tokens for AI creation.
What sets the Internet Computer apart is its ability to host AI smart contracts directly on the blockchain. This design offers a remarkable improvement over previous systems. The internet computer differs from existing web 3, where online service is built on existing technology.
This paradigm shift empowers developers to create truly decentralized AI applications with enhanced security and transparency. The compute now exists on the blockchain.
The Internet Computer represents a third generation of blockchains, bringing everything onto the blockchain itself.
This means, in essence, that blockchain is beginning to play the role of cloud. But what is the implication of this fact? In the next section, we'll take a look at the features and advantages of such a network.
dashboard.internetcomputer.org
is the website for the Internet Computer dashboard. If you visit this website you can find statistics that the system is processing at a rate of 330,000+ Ethereum transactions per Second! This shows how powerful this new system can be.